Background
Sleeve gastrectomy (SG) is gaining popularity and has become the procedure of choice for many bariatric surgeons. Long-term weight loss failure is not uncommon. The preferred revisional ...procedure for these patients is still under debate.
Objective
The objective of this study was to assess the safety and efficacy of laparoscopic gastric bypass as a revisional surgery for sleeve gastrectomy patients with weight loss failure.
Setting
The study was done at a bariatric surgery center in a university hospital.
Methods
We reviewed our prospectively collected database and identified all patients who underwent conversion of a sleeve gastrectomy to a gastric bypass for weight loss failure. Data on patient demographics, baseline characteristics, and outcomes of bariatric surgery were retrieved.
Results
Twenty-three patients with a mean body mass index (BMI) of 41.6 kg/m2 (range 34.1–50.1 kg/m2) underwent conversion to a gastric bypass. Four patients underwent a gastric band prior to the sleeve gastrectomy, and two patients underwent a re-sleeve gastrectomy prior to conversion to a gastric bypass.
At a mean follow-up of 24 months (range 9–46 months), the average body mass index (BMI) decreased to 33.8 kg/m2 and the excess body mass index loss (EBMIL) was 42.6%. Diabetes, hypertension, dyslipidemia, and obstructive sleep apnea resolved or improved in 44.4, 45.5, 50, and 50% of the patients, respectively. Three patients developed early postop complications (13%), while late complications occurred in four patients (17%).
Conclusion
Converting a sleeve gastrectomy to a gastric bypass for weight loss failure is safe, yet weight loss benefit is limited.
ABSTRACT Auditors must ensure that their audit plans budget sufficient time for key audit steps. Research has shown that insufficient audit time budgets can be detrimental to audit quality. We ...examine whether framing audit steps negatively (e.g., assess whether management's assumptions are not appropriate) increases time budgets—particularly for steps in which the auditor perceives that performance quality is less verifiable, and thus most at risk of being performed with low quality. First, we report the results of analyses indicating that, in practice, audit steps are predominantly framed positively, potentially resulting in smaller time budgets. We then report the results of an experiment in which 50 experienced audit managers budget time for an audit program that tests a Level-3 fair-value estimate. Prior research and Public Company Accounting Oversight Board (PCAOB) inspections indicate that this is a challenging audit area, vulnerable to allegations of low audit quality. The results support our predictions and suggest that reframing audit steps negatively would increase audit time budgets—an audit quality indicator—particularly for less-verifiable steps.
Strategically chosen ventricular tachycardia (VT)/ventricular fibrillation (VF) detection and therapy parameters aimed at reducing shock deliveries were proven effective in studies that utilized ...single manufacturer devices with a follow-up of up to 1 year. Whether these beneficiary effects can be generalized to additional manufacturers and be maintained for longer periods is to be determined. Our aim was to evaluate the durability and applicability of the programming of strategic implantable cardioverter-defibrillators (ICDs) of various manufacturers, which is aimed at reducing the shock delivery burden in primary prevention ICD recipients.
A retrospective analysis of prospectively collected data of 300 ICD recipients of various manufacturers was conducted; 160 devices were strategically programmed to reduce shocks and 140 were not. The primary endpoint was the composite of death and appropriate shocks. Additional outcomes were inappropriate shocks, syncope events, and non-sustained VTs. At a median follow-up of 24 months, 19 patients died, 31 received appropriate shocks, and 41 received inappropriate shocks. Multivariate analysis showed that strategic programming dedicated to shock reduction was associated with a 64% risk reduction in the primary endpoint hazard ratio (HR): 0.13-0.93; P = 0.03 and a 70% reduction in inappropriate shock deliveries (HR: 0.16-0.72; P = 0.01). Very few syncope events occurred (five patients, 1.6%), and there was no between-group difference in this outcome.
Utilization of strategically chosen VT/VF detection and therapy parameters was found to be effective and safe in ICDs of various manufacturers at a median follow-up period of 2 years among primary prevention patients.

Cronobacter spp. are emerging opportunistic human pathogens linked with life-threatening infections predominantly in neonates. O-Antigen (O-polysaccharide) is highly variable and plays an important role in virulence and niche adaptation. In this work, short-chain O-polysaccharides consisting on the average of 2–3 repeating units were obtained by mild acid or mild alkaline degradation of the lipopolysaccharides of C. dublinensis G3983 and G3977 and studied by composition analysis, Smith degradation, and 1H and 13C NMR spectroscopy. Both strains share the O-antigen gene cluster, which is identical to that of C. dublinensis O1 (Foodborne Pathog. Dis.2013, 10, 343–352). The assigned gene functions are in agreement with the O-antigen structure of C. dublinensis G3983, and the side-chain glucosylation of the O-antigen of C. dublinensis G3977 is evidently encoded elsewhere in the genome.

This article considers public opinion in the republic of Dagestan on the expansion of hydrocarbon production in the Russian sector of the Caspian Sea. The article reports the findings of a survey (N ...= 956) conducted in 2010 in fourteen rural locations in the republic. Overall, respondents uniformly oppose the proposed expansion of offshore oil and gas production in the Russian sector of the Caspian Sea, seeing little economic benefit from this development and expressing concern about the environmental consequences. These findings resonate with work in geography on resource peripheries and development alternatives available in these locations.
In the paper we study a method of increasing the yield of dehydrogenation products of methylbutenes by virtue of intermediate removal of the hydrogen formed during the dehydrogenation and partial ...compensation of heat losses. In the example of dehydrogenation of methylbutenes into the isoprene, the oxidation of hydrogen on the platinum catalyst charged inside the layer of ferric potassium catalyst for the dehydrogenation of olefins is considered.
